1) a url para o bd oracle, cada banco trabalha de forma diferente mas deve ser algo do tipo "jdbc:oracle:...". No exemplo, "teste" é o nome do banco de dados
2)o nome do driver, isso tb é específico de cada bd.
3)substitua "usuario" e "senha" por um usuário válido na seu bd
---8<--------------- import java.sql.*;
public class Select{ public static void main( String[] args ){
String url = "jdbc:db2:teste"; Connection con = null;
try{
String driver = "COM.ibm.db2.jdbc.app.DB2Driver"; Class.forName( driver ).newInstance();
}catch( Exception e ){ System.out.println( "Falha no carregamento do driver" ); e.printStackTrace(); return; }
try{
con = DriverManager.getConnection( url, "usuario", "senha" );
Statement select = con.createStatement();
ResultSet result = select.executeQuery("SELECT * FROM tst.tabela");
System.out.println("Resultados: "); while( result.next() ){ int key; String val;
key = result.getInt(1); if( result.wasNull() ){ key = -1; }
val = result.getString(2); if( result.wasNull() ){ val = null; }
System.out.println( "key = " + key ); System.out.println( "val = " + val ); }
} catch( Exception e ){ e.printStackTrace();
} finally{ if( con != null ){ try{ con.close(); } catch( Exception e ){ e.printStackTrace(); } } }
}
} ---8<------------------------
Jose Antonio - yahoo wrote:
Algum colega tem um exemplo de java acessando um DB Oracle, para me enviar ???
obrigado
jose antonio
[EMAIL PROTECTED] <mailto:[EMAIL PROTECTED]>
------------------------------ LISTA SOUJAVA ---------------------------- http://www.soujava.org.br - Sociedade de Usuários Java da Sucesu-SP dúvidas mais comuns: http://www.soujava.org.br/faq.htm
regras da lista: http://www.soujava.org.br/regras.htm
historico: http://www.mail-archive.com/java-list%40soujava.org.br
para sair da lista: envie email para [EMAIL PROTECTED] -------------------------------------------------------------------------